Catherine, Princess of Wales, is a member of the British royal family. She is married to William, Prince of Wales, heir apparent to the British throne. Born in Reading, Catherine grew up in Bucklebury, Berkshire. From Wikipedia
Designers Dior, Suzannah London, Rebecca Vallance contributed striking new looks at Ascot